Vof vwhich the following `is a .specication This invention relates to apparatus for drying in a continuous sheet or. web, `material, such as-paper or cloth which hasbeen subjectedto some surface iinishing or preparatory operation, lsuch as coloring, top sizing, gumming, printing, etc.
One object of this invention is to provide an apparat-us of the .character above de` scribed, in which the material as it is fed ,through the drier is caused to lie snugly upon. theconveyor, and prevented .trom curling alon the edges while it-dries.
Another o ject of this invent-ion is to provide a ldrier of the character described, in which a maximum length of material may be held inside'the drier at any given time.

The apparatus described so far is substantially the `same as disclosed in my co-pending application S. N. 643,469.
I will now proceed to describe the improvements to which the presentapplication is more particularly directed.
Mounted upon the endless conveyer 11 is -a screen 19. This screen instead of lying at upon theconveyer is disposed thereon, in a wavy outline as clearly shown in Fig.
reasonY of its own weight, and also on account of the 'air blast the paper will he `screen as it passes through the drier. This curving of Patented. sept. a, 1912.
the paper will prevent its curling along the edges, as will be readily understood by those skilled in the art. The screen may be held 1n such corrugated or wavy out-line by means of sticks or rods 20, disposed in links 21 of rtheendless conveyer. For the reception of those rods 20, the links may be formed with raised middle portions 22 and curved or sloping edges 23. These curved edges 23 may also be. made use of in actuating swinglng gates 24.' These gates are pivoted yin t-he walls separating the compartments and serve to prevent the communication of t-he air between the compartments whilethe troughs of the waves pass thelopenings between the compartments. Rollers 25 are yprovided onA pintles at the lower corners of eachgate and coperating with the curved surface ot the links. In these Figs. 5 and 6, 30 indicates a flue conveying the hot dry air and having outlet branches 31, 32, 33, 34, etc. Exhaust flue 35 may be connected to an exhaustrfan or any other means for exhausting the air, and may be provided with branches 36, 37, 38,
39, etc. These exhaust ilues extend into the casing above the paper and serve to exhaust the air 4which has'become saturated with moisture-after passing over the surface of the material. Both the inlet and exhaust -ues may be formed'with'diverging mouths 40 and 41', so as to extend across the entire width of the paper.
In the embodiment of my invention illustrated in Figs. 7 and 8, I show a form in which my improved screen is'used in connection with a drier in which the blast of air is conveyed through nozzles, directing the blast with acertain amount of velocity and impact against the material.
indicates a flue conveying the hot dry blast,
and 51 indicates the nozzles extending from Hue 50 into the interior of the casing. These nozzles may be formed with' diverging mouths 52, so las to extend across the en- Y' tire width of the material. 53 indicates an exhaust iiue having branches 54 extending mto the casing at any desired oint and serving to carry away the air a er it hasV become saturated with the moisture from the material. Fig. 9 illustrates a modification ofthe vcontour of screen 19, in which the wavy outline is sharper and steeper than in the other modifications of my invention. Such outline or contour serves to further increase the length of material -which may be held at one time in any given length of the drier.
It will be clear that, by my construction of screen, I prevent the curling ofthe edges of the material which is being dried, and
thus eliminate a great source of waste which has hitherto existed when pa er or like material is being dried. It will also be clear that by my construction the curling of material is avoided independently of any blast pressure or any suction used to keep the material down snugly upon the conveyer. By reason also of the wavy outline of the conveyer, I am able to keep a greater length of material within a given :length of drier, and, therefore, increase the length of time in which the material as a whole 1s kept within the drier. In this wa I can reduce the length of the "drier wit out sacricingvany of its drying eciency. v
